Marko Zink,
Score! 2018
tabula scalata
direct print on Dibond 2mm
91 x 128 cm
Multiple: 3 + 2 AP
Location: Soccer field and wire fence
Technique: Tabula scalata; the negatives were boiled multiple times before exposure.
Concept: Turning pictures have a long tradition and show three views depending on where you stand (tabula stritta). In the work Score!, these three views have been reduced to two. The first perspective shows the sports field located in front of the concentration camp. During the Nazi era, it regularly served as a venue for national tournaments, to which civilians were also invited. The second perspective depicts Mauthausen’s wire fence, which is framed in such a way that it represents a “goal.”
